I don't know if the level of Bose makes any difference to the HU adapter. I'll defer to the audio guys for that one. As for options, obviously you have many more options if you buy brand new compared to finding used on the forum. If you have the patience to wait for something to turn up, then that's good. If your mod bug's belly is rumbling, you may want to go on a site like Crutchfield or Sonic and see what's out there that has the features you want, figure out which adapters you could use for the radio and steering controls, and then keep an eye open on Ebay or Craigslist for used versions of those items.

Who knows you might find something brand new that's in your price range, if you're willing to pull the trigger on a lesser known brand.
